Top 5 Things NOT to Bring to Cancun items

Packing for a trip to Cancun is exciting! But before you get your bags ready, think twice about these five things that are better left at home.

First off, ditch the large winterclothing. Cancun is known for its tropical weather year-round.

Bringing heavy|bulky|oversized sweaters just takes up valuable space in your suitcase. You'll be more comfortable in lightweight, breathable apparel.

Next, leave the luxurious gadgets at home. While Cancun is a beautiful and exciting destination, it's also important to be mindful of your well-being.

Flashing valuable items can invite unwanted attention. Keep your valuables safe and secure in your hotel room or use the safe provided.

Speaking of safety, don't pack any illegaldrugs items. Cancun has strict laws regarding drugs, and possession can result in serious consequences. It's best to leave any illegal substances at home and enjoy the many legal and safe activities available.

Also, avoid bringing large amounts|bags of cash with you. While it's important to have some local currency on hand, carrying excessive amounts can make you a target for theft. Use your credit cards for most purchases here and keep only a small amount of cash in a secure place.

Finally, remember that Cancun is a beautiful natural destination. Avoid bringing any plastic|single-use products. Opt for reusable water bottles, bags, and other eco-friendly options to help protect the environment.
